moves into the warm and convective months of spring and summer, monthly precipitation totals become a measure of interest. again, as noted above, denver's wettest. month in history occurred in may of 1876 and brought 8.57 inches of precipitation. this is over half of the average annual precipitation of 14.92 inches. may: denver's top 10 wettest

January in Denver typically ranks as the 2nddriest month of the year with December averaging drier conditions over the official NCEI 1991-2020 period. Denver received 0.78 inches of precipitation in January 2022. This is 0.40 inches above the normal of 0.38 inches.
